Information Of Beekeeping Forming Under Government Scheme,

Beekeeping, also known as apiculture, is the practice of maintaining honeybee colonies for the production of honey and other hive products. It plays a vital role in agriculture by pollinating crops and providing valuable natural products. Beekeeping has gained popularity in recent years due to its numerous benefits, both for the environment and for the economy.

Under government schemes, efforts are being made to promote beekeeping as a sustainable and profitable venture for farmers and rural entrepreneurs. These schemes aim to provide financial assistance, training, and technical support to individuals interested in starting or expanding their beekeeping operations. The government is actively involved in creating awareness about the importance of beekeeping and the benefits it offers.

One such government scheme is the ‘National Beekeeping Development Board (NBDB)’, which offers financial assistance for the establishment of beekeeping units, training for beekeepers, and subsidies on beekeeping equipment. The NBDB also provides marketing assistance to help beekeepers sell their produce at competitive prices.

Another government initiative is the ‘Honey Mission’, which aims to increase honey production and promote beekeeping as a source of livelihood in rural areas. Under this scheme, beekeepers are provided with modern equipment, training, and market linkages to help them increase their productivity and income.
